HP Office jet 3830

I print a lot of patterns for bag making and quilting.  When I want to reduce or enlarge a pattern by two inches, how do I know what percentage in the scale option to use.  Is there a chart which show how they equate?

1 ACCEPTED SOLUTION

Accepted Solutions
HP Recommended

@dorphers 

 

 

  • Use the Math.com 3-way Percent Calculator to calculate the percentage of the larger side (width or height) to obtain the percentage of 100 % when printed on your selected paper and at your desired size

 

Example

Need longest side to be 10 inches

Current size (at 100%) is 8 inches

Calculate (second row in calculator)

10 is what percentage of 8?

Answer: 125%

 

Scan in the content

If possible, select the standard scan size of the current item (8.5 X 11)

Save as PDF file

Open in Adobe Reader DC 

Print at Size Custom Scale 125%
